Parking (Remote Control)
- Release motion control lever (1). When the motion control lever is released, the brakes will apply. The operator's station mounted amber light should illuminate.

- Engage the parking brake by pushing park brake switch (4) up to the ON position (brakes engaged).
- If the bucket is empty, lower the bucket to the ground.
- If the bucket is loaded, fully tilt the bucket back and lower it to the carry position, approximately 400 mm (15 inch) above the ground.
- Push stop button (3) up until the engine shuts down.
- Push down on remote shutdown switch (2) to turn the transmitter off. The machine can now be mounted.
- Move remote control switch (5) down to turn off the remote control system. The machine can now be operated manually.

NOTICE |
---|
If the machine is not going to be operated by remote control for an extended period of time, remove the receiver from the machine and store it in a dry, secure place. This will prevent accidental damage to the receiver. |
